Sobre El Autor

After receiving a Master's and a doctoral degree from the University of Wisconsin, Howard B. Norland pursued a career in university teaching and research. An Emeritus Professor of English at the University of Nebraska, Lincoln, he has edited plays, critical works, and collections of essays but is mostrar más perhaps best known for his articles on Renaissance English and Neo-Latin drama and especially for his book Drama in Early Tudor Britain, 1485-1558 (1995). In Neoclassical Tragedy in Elizabethan England, he continues his study of the development of drama into the later Tudor period by focusing upon the adaptation of the classical genre of tragedy during the reign of Elizabeth. mostrar menos
